diff --git a/src/mame/drivers/crgolf.c b/src/mame/drivers/crgolf.c index 44e850c31fd..54265d28cf3 100644 --- a/src/mame/drivers/crgolf.c +++ b/src/mame/drivers/crgolf.c @@ -237,11 +237,11 @@ static ADDRESS_MAP_START( main_map, ADDRESS_SPACE_PROGRAM, 8 ) AM_RANGE(0x0000, 0x3fff) AM_ROM AM_RANGE(0x4000, 0x5fff) AM_RAM AM_RANGE(0x6000, 0x7fff) AM_ROMBANK(1) - AM_RANGE(0x8003, 0x8003) AM_WRITE(SMH_RAM) AM_BASE(&crgolf_color_select) - AM_RANGE(0x8004, 0x8004) AM_WRITE(SMH_RAM) AM_BASE(&crgolf_screen_flip) - AM_RANGE(0x8005, 0x8005) AM_WRITE(SMH_RAM) AM_BASE(&crgolf_screen_select) - AM_RANGE(0x8006, 0x8006) AM_WRITE(SMH_RAM) AM_BASE(&crgolf_screenb_enable) - AM_RANGE(0x8007, 0x8007) AM_WRITE(SMH_RAM) AM_BASE(&crgolf_screena_enable) + AM_RANGE(0x8003, 0x8003) AM_WRITEONLY AM_BASE(&crgolf_color_select) + AM_RANGE(0x8004, 0x8004) AM_WRITEONLY AM_BASE(&crgolf_screen_flip) + AM_RANGE(0x8005, 0x8005) AM_WRITEONLY AM_BASE(&crgolf_screen_select) + AM_RANGE(0x8006, 0x8006) AM_WRITEONLY AM_BASE(&crgolf_screenb_enable) + AM_RANGE(0x8007, 0x8007) AM_WRITEONLY AM_BASE(&crgolf_screena_enable) AM_RANGE(0x8800, 0x8800) AM_READWRITE(sound_to_main_r, main_to_sound_w) AM_RANGE(0x9000, 0x9000) AM_WRITE(rom_bank_select_w) AM_RANGE(0xa000, 0xffff) AM_READWRITE(crgolf_videoram_r, crgolf_videoram_w)